Assuming that the car will not start with the fob in the normal spot...say, on the console, then if it starts with the fob in the slot, the slot is working. Getting the car to go into the programming mode is the most common problem with the system. Go through this entire thread and read all the tips and tricks that people have added...one may work.
As far as the slot goes, I believe that it has more going on than just being next to an antenna. The reason that I believe this is because many, but not all C6s will allow the car to start when a fob with no battery is placed in the slot. So this implies to me that the slot may at least have a coil that can induce some small current into the fob and help a dead battery along. I do not know this for certain, but what I do know is that some people have reported slots that do not work...this is why I added the slot testing procedure to the instructions.
